Secret Statutes and Regulations
Railroad labor is controlled by the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A), which safeguards railroad workers when they sue their employers for injuries resulting from neglect. Significantly, FELA permits workers to pursue claims not just for physical injuries however likewise for occupational diseases like cancer.

Browsing the labyrinth of the [Affordable Railroad Cancer Lawsuit Settlements](https://newton-jakobsen.mdwrite.net/the-top-reasons-why-people-succeed-in-the-railroad-cancer-industry) cancer settlement can appear daunting. Here's a step-by-step breakdown of the procedure:

Diagnosis and Medical Documentation: The employee should secure a formal cancer diagnosis from a qualified physician.

Documentation of Employment: Gather work records revealing dates of service, job roles, and any security training got.

Gather Exposure Evidence: Obtain materials such as security reports, field journals, and testimonies from co-workers relating to direct exposure to harmful compounds.

Legal Consultation: Engaging a lawyer experienced in FELA cases can be vital. They will assist in evaluating the evidence and browsing the intricacies of the settlement process.

Suing: The legal group will prepare and send a claim, consisting of all supporting paperwork, to start the settlement negotiations.

Settlement Negotiations: Both parties will negotiate to reach a mutually agreeable settlement amount.

Dispensation of Funds: Once concurred upon, the settlement amount is dispersed to the claimant, often after subtracting legal fees.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. For how long does it take to settle a railroad cancer claim?
The length of time can vary considerably, from several months to a few years, depending upon the complexity of the case and negotiations.
2. Can I still sue if I'm retired?
Yes, retired railroad workers are qualified to sue for cancer connected to their railroad work.
3. What if my member of the family died due to cancer while working in the railroad industry?
Family members may submit wrongful death claims on behalf of departed railroad workers if they can link the death to occupational direct exposure.
